Snoring Remedies
Chronic snoring affects up to 45 percent of the population. Men, those who are over 40 and those who are overweight or obese tend to be affected more often than others. While snoring is not always a sign of more serious problems, it can be. Extremely loud snoring or snoring that is marked by occasional gasping or choking can be a symptom of sleep apnea, a serious sleep disorder.
Sleep apnea interferes with the quality and quantity of sleep that you get and can increase your risk of heart disease, obesity and depression. It can also leave you accident-prone, drowsy and irritable during the daytime. An accurate diagnosis can get you on the road to better sleep and better health. Lifestyle changes may be recommended to help you improve your overall health. A custom-fit dental appliance may also be helpful. Dental appliances can help keep your airways open so that you can breathe easily while asleep, which reduces or eliminates snoring and keeps your breathing comfortable and regular all night long for better quality sleep.
